intTypePromotion=1
zunia.vn Tuyển sinh 2024 dành cho Gen-Z zunia.vn zunia.vn
ADSENSE

Những tiện ích kèm theo AutoIT

Chia sẻ: Abcdef_45 Abcdef_45 | Ngày: | Loại File: PDF | Số trang:4

75
lượt xem
3
download
 
  Download Vui lòng tải xuống để xem tài liệu đầy đủ

có nhưng chương trình nhỏ kèm theo với những chức năng hỗ trợ đắc lực cho trình soạn thảo, hay nói khác hơn là hỗ trợ cho lập trình viên. Những tiện ích này tụi mình có thể tìm thấy trong thư mục cài AutoIT, hoặc qua các Shortcut trong Start Menu = Programs = AutoIT....

Chủ đề:
Lưu

Nội dung Text: Những tiện ích kèm theo AutoIT

  1. Những tiện ích kèm theo AutoIT có nhưng chương trình nhỏ kèm theo với những chức năng hỗ trợ đắc lực cho trình soạn thảo, hay nói khác hơn là hỗ trợ cho lập trình viên. Những tiện ích này tụi mình có thể tìm thấy trong thư mục cài AutoIT, hoặc qua các Shortcut trong Start Menu => Programs => AutoIT.... \AutoIt3\Aut2Exe\Aut2exe.exe - Trước tiên phải kể đến đó là trình biên dịch Aut2Exe, không có nó AutoIT chẳn khác nào Hổ không có Lông. - Bạn chỉ nhập địa chỉ File AU3 (Source) và địa chỉ File EXE (Destination) rồi bấm Convert là xong. Ngoài ra bạn có thể chọn Icon cho File EXE, Icon bạn chọn sẽ được chèn thẳng vào File EXE. - Còn phần lựa chọn kiểu hệ thống chạy cho file EXE, bạn cứ để Unicode l à được vì nó thông dụng, hơn nữa những lựa chọn c òn lại mình cũng chưa có dịp thử nên không thể giải thích rõ được. \AutoIt3\SciTE\SciTE.exe - Đây là tiện ích hỗ trợ tụi mình viết Code cho AutoIT. \AutoIt3\Extras\Exe2Aut\Exe2Aut.exe - Nếu có trình dịch từ AU3 thành EXE thì có trình dịch từ EXE sang AU3 không . Theo mình thấy là có, đó là Exe2Aut. Tuy nhiên bản thân mình chưa
  2. bao giờ dùng đến nó , bởi trình biên dịch từ AU3 sang EXE của mình không có phần Passphrase (theo mình biết các bản Aut2Exe từ 3.2.5.1 trở về tr ước có tích hợp phần này), đây là mật khẩu bảo vệ Code của bạn tránh bị ng ười khác dịch lại từ File EXE mà bạn đã Share cho họ. - Tuy nhiên theo mình thấy cách bảo vệ code tốt nhất l à làm cho nó không thể dịch ngược được, nên nếu có thiếu Exe2Aut thì AutoIT chỉ giống như thiếu đi 1 cái móng vuốt không có gì đáng lo. - Tụi mình vẫn có cách khác dịch ng ược File EXE bằng các công cụ Unpack. Mình đã từng thử 1 vài cách, tỷ lệ thành công không phải là 100% nên cũng không tìm hiểu thêm. \AutoIt3\Au3Info.exe - So với 2 tiện ích trên thì tiện ích mình sắp giới thiệu sau đây có thể nói là hữu dụng hơn rất nhiều , có nó AutoIT như Hổ thêm Cánh, đó là Window Info. Không có nó 1 số Hàm trong AutoIT khó mà phát huy tác dụng, đôi khi trở nên vô dụng. - Window Info có thể cho tụi mình xem những thông tin về 1 đối t ượng nào nó, đối tượng này có thể là 1 Chương Trình đang chạy hay 1 phần của chương trình đó (ví dụ như 1 Nút-Button). Với những thông tin có đ ược về đối tượng bạn có thể truy xuất dữ liệu hoặc điều khiển đối t ượng 1 cách chính xác hơn, giúp tiết kiệm các giải thuật dò tìm đối tượng.
  3. - Việc dùng nó cũng không khó, nhưng để giải thích hết thì nội dung 1 bài có thể không đủ nên mình giành 1 phần riêng cho nó tại đây: Window Info \AutoIt3\AutoIt.chm - Tiện ích cuối c ùng, cũng không kém phần quan trọng mà Newbie nào nghe tới cũng phải nản l à AutoIt Help File. Mình biết 1 File toàn tiếng Anh, không phải là món mà Newbie nào c ũng thích gặm, nhưng các bạn nên biết trong đó không chỉ toàn tiếng Anh không mà còn có Code nữa. - Không ít bạn lên mạng post bài xin code về học hỏi, nhưng không hề biết rằng có rất nhiều Code trong File Help này, tất cả những gì mình viết trong loạt bài hướng dẫn này 90% đều xuất phát từ trong đó ra. - Nếu bạn không rành tiếng Anh cũng không sao, vì bản thân mình bằng A còn chưa có nè . Để sử dụng File này không khó chỉ giống như tra cứu từ điển, bạn có thể tham khảo thêm tại đây: Tra cứu File Help - Không chỉ có những tiện ích đi kèm theo bộ Setup của AutoIT, mà còn có một số tiện ích khác hỗ trợ cho việc thiết kế giao diện ch ương trình. Những tiện ích loại này giúp cho người dùng có thể tạo ra Giao Diện Người Dùng (Interface) chỉ bằng cách kéo thả các đối tượng như Nút (Button), Bảng chữ (Label), Bảng Nhập (Input),... sau đó chu yển thành những đoạn Code AuotIT để có thể chèn vào chương trình. Tiện ích đáng chú ý nhất trong thể loại n ày là
  4. Koda và bài hướng dẫn Thiết Kế Giao Diện của mình cũng chỉ thực hiện trên Koba là chính. - Tụi mình sẽ làm quen với cách sử dụng tiện ích này ở bài thiết kế giao diện cho chương trình, còn bạn nào muốn vọc trước có thể lấy nó về từ Link n ày: Koda - Còn đây là Công Cụ lấy mã số Hex của 1 màu bất kỳ, rất cần thiết khi thiết kế giao diện trong AutoIT. Vì nó là Flash nên bạn có thể dùng trực tuyến hoặc R- Click rồi Save as... bằng Link bên dưới. ColorChooser - Trong AutoIT c ũng dùng màu ở dạng số Thập Phân (Dec) nên mình đã làm 1 công cụ (Bằng AutoIT) chuyển đổi giữa 2 loại số n ày, đây là Link Download: Sai TestColor - Ngoài ra còn 1 số thứ hữu ích và kém hữu ích khác như: Các File AU3 chứa Code làm mẫu trong thư Mục \AutoIt3\Examples Tiện ích tự động cập nhật phi ên bản AutoIT Chuyển các File AUT (AutoIT v2) thành File AU3 (AutoIT v3)
ADSENSE

CÓ THỂ BẠN MUỐN DOWNLOAD

 

Đồng bộ tài khoản
2=>2